Output 90576bba85dc3d3db31b8e1017a73f41679627747d1dd3f65686edfb598de32d:1

value
5808149
script pubkey
OP_0 OP_PUSHBYTES_20 11c583ba97941d23622ffae13eac30a451879ea9
address
bc1qz8zc8w5hjswjxc30ltsnatps53gc084fef957z
transaction
90576bba85dc3d3db31b8e1017a73f41679627747d1dd3f65686edfb598de32d
spent
true